What is Tokenbot (CLANKER)?
Tokenbot, represented by the ticker symbol CLANKER, is an autonomous agent designed to streamline and simplify the process of deploying new tokens. In its initial iteration, Tokenbot focuses on enabling users to effortlessly create and deploy ERC-20 tokens on the Base blockchain. This accessibility is achieved through a unique interaction mechanism using the Farcaster social media platform. Users can simply tag the Tokenbot account (@clanker) on Farcaster to initiate a token deployment request.
CLANKER distinguishes itself by offering a user-friendly approach to token creation, removing the complexities and technical barriers often associated with smart contract deployment. This accessibility aims to empower a wider range of individuals and projects to participate in the decentralized finance (DeFi) ecosystem. By leveraging the Farcaster platform, Tokenbot integrates seamlessly into a social environment, fostering community engagement and collaborative token creation. The simplicity and ease of use offered by Tokenbot have the potential to drive innovation and experimentation within the Base blockchain ecosystem and beyond.

How Does Tokenbot (CLANKER) Work?
Tokenbot operates by acting as a bridge between user requests on the Farcaster social media platform and the Base blockchain. The core functionality revolves around its ability to interpret and execute token deployment instructions received via mentions on Farcaster. When a user tags @clanker in a Farcaster post with a valid request, the system analyzes the request parameters and automatically initiates the process of creating and deploying an ERC-20 token on the Base blockchain.
The exact technical architecture and underlying mechanisms employed by Tokenbot are not explicitly detailed, but we can infer that the process likely involves a backend system that monitors the Farcaster platform for mentions of @clanker. Upon detection of a valid request, this system would execute a pre-programmed smart contract that handles the token deployment process. This smart contract would typically handle defining the token’s name, symbol, total supply, and other relevant parameters. The interaction between the social media platform and the smart contract likely uses secure APIs to transmit and validate the deployment request.

How Do You Store Tokenbot (CLANKER)?
Storing Tokenbot (CLANKER) tokens securely is crucial to protect your investment. Since CLANKER is an ERC-20 token, it can be stored in any Ethereum-compatible wallet. Cryptocurrency wallets come in various forms, each offering different levels of security and convenience.
Here are some common types of wallets for storing CLANKER:
- Hardware Wallets: These are physical devices that store your private keys offline, providing the highest level of security. Popular options include Ledger Nano S/X and Trezor.
- Software Wallets: These are applications installed on your computer or smartphone. Examples include MetaMask, Trust Wallet, and Exodus. Software wallets offer a good balance of security and convenience.
- Web Wallets: These are web-based interfaces that allow you to access your tokens through a web browser. While convenient, web wallets are generally considered less secure than hardware or software wallets.
- Exchange Wallets: Storing tokens on a cryptocurrency exchange is generally not recommended for long-term storage, as you do not control the private keys. Exchanges are vulnerable to hacks and security breaches.
When choosing a wallet, consider the following factors:
- Security: Look for wallets that offer strong security features, such as encryption, two-factor authentication, and secure key storage.
- Convenience: Choose a wallet that is easy to use and fits your lifestyle. If you trade frequently, a software or web wallet might be more convenient. If you prioritize security above all else, a hardware wallet is the best option.
- Backup and Recovery: Ensure that the wallet allows you to back up your private keys or seed phrase, so you can recover your tokens if your device is lost or damaged.
- Community Reputation: Research the wallet’s reputation and read reviews from other users to ensure that it is trustworthy and reliable.
Regardless of the wallet you choose, always keep your private keys or seed phrase safe and never share them with anyone. This is the key to controlling your CLANKER tokens.
